McDermott Center, founded in 1972, is a mid-sized nonprofit that reported $32.4M in total revenue in fiscal year 2023.

Mission

HAYMARKET CENTER IS THE GREATER CHICAGO AREA'S LARGEST AND MOST COMPREHENSIVE NON-PROFIT PROVIDER OF BEHAVIORAL HEALTH. PROGRAMS ARE HERE TO HELP INDIVIDUALS SEEKING TREATMENT AS WELL AS THEIR FAMILIES. WE INTEGRATE SUBSTANCE USE TREATMENT, MENTAL HEALTH, AND PRIMARY CARE.

MEN'S MEDICAL DETOX IS A FIRST STEP IN TREATMENT FOR MANY OF OUR PATIENTS. PATIENTS ARE MONITORED 24 HOURS PER DAY BY PHYSICIANS AND NURSES ON ONE OF OUR 16-BED UNITS WHERE THEIR WITHDRAWAL SYMPTOMS ARE SAFELY MANAGED WITH THE HELP OF MEDICAL INTERVENTION. PATIENTS STAY ON THIS UNIT FOR AS LONG AS NEEDED BASED ON THE SEVERITY OF THEIR SYMPTOMS AND UNDERLYING MEDICAL CONDITIONS. ONCE STABLE, ALL PATIENTS ARE ASSESSED AND TRANSITIONED TO THE MOST APPROPRIATE LEVEL OF RESIDENTIAL OR OUTPATIENT TREATMENT. AS WITH ALL PROGRAMS AT HAYMARKET CENTER, WITHDRAWAL MANAGEMENT SERVICES ARE TAILORED TO EACH PATIENT'S UNIQUE HEALTH NEEDS AND OWN PERSONAL SITUATION

MEN'S RECOVERY HOME PROVIDES A STRUCTURED LIVING ENVIRONMENT TO SUPPORT MALE-IDENTIFIED INDIVIDUALS WHO ARE IN THE INITIAL PHASE OF THEIR RECOVERY. IN THIS SETTING, THE PERSON ENGAGES IN JOB READINESS ACTIVITIES AND PREPARE FOR EMPLOYMENT, OFTEN BEGINNING WORK PRIOR TO LEAVING THE PROGRAM. IN GROUP SESSIONS, CLIENTS PARTICIPATE IN RECOVERY EDUCATION TO ANTICIPATE PROBLEMS THAT COULD PRECIPITATE RELAPSE AND GAIN SKILLS NEEDED FOR INDEPENDENT LIVING.

MEN'S RESIDENTIAL TREATMENT OFFERS RESIDENTIAL TREATMENT, INCLUDING MEDICATION ASSISTED TREATEMENT, FOR MEN WITH SUBSTANCE USE DISORDER. PATIENTS ENGAGE IN INDIVIDUAL AND GROUP PROGRAMS THROUGHOUT THE DAY. RESIDENTIAL TREATMENT PREPARES PATIENTS TO ADVANCE TO OUTPATIENT TREATMENT, A RECOVERY HOME PLACEMENT OR TRANSITION BACK TO THE COMMUNITY.
